What companies run services between Lisbon, Portugal and Tui, Spain?

You can take a train from Lisboa Oriente to Tuy via Porto Campanha in around 5h 24m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Lisbon to Tuy via Porto, Porto - TIC Campanhã, Valença, and Valenca in around 7h 12m.
